Construction Management Director jobs in Gastonia, NC

Construction Management Director oversees construction projects and operations to meet the organization's financial and growth objectives and fulfill client contractual requirements. Develops and implements quality, performance, and safety standards and procedures for operations. Being a Construction Management Director reviews and approves procurement of required material, equipment, subcontractors, and worker resources. Provides project updates and communicates with clients, contractors, governmental or regulatory officials, and other stakeholders. Additionally, Construction Management Director builds effective team capacity to plan and implement construction projects. Ensures all permits, licenses, or certifications required by regulatory authorities are obtained. Establishes and enforces safety protocols and procedures to provide safe job sites and minimize risk. Monitors costs and timelines and submits required progress reports to deliver projects on time and within budget. Implements best practice construction methods to improve efficiency, productivity, and project outcomes. Requires a bachelor's degree in construction management, engineering, or related field. Typically reports to senior management. The Construction Management Director typ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. To be a Construction Management Director typ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Director, Project Management
  • Exela Pharma Sciences
  • Lenoir, NC FULL_TIME
  •  

    Position Summary 

    The Director of Project Management will lead a team of project management professionals ensure projects are executed effectively and efficiently assuring on time delivery and within budget. 

    The ideal candidate will have the necessary leadership skills, business acumen and strategic knowledge to challenge the status quo and execute overall project delivery processes and management of projects from conception through completion in accordance with program objectives.

    Key Responsibilities 

    • Responsible for day-to-day management and execution of multiple capital, maintenance, or other projects and/or programs through the project lifecycle
    • Provide strategic direction, guidance, mentorship, and support to project managers and teams, ensuring that projects are delivered on time, within budget, and according to quality standards 
    • Establish pathways for escalation of program and project issues within the organization to provide the right level of awareness and decision-making
    • Establish project management framework, tools, and systems to enable standardized project management practices across the organization
    • Oversee the development of project tracking and KPI dashboards and tools to support project managers and site KPIs, including scope, budget, and to promote project transparency
    • Prepare and deliver reports and presentations to executive leadership and other stakeholders 

    Experience Requirements  

    • Ten (10) years managing large complex projects and/or program by applying PM principles, methods, techniques, and tools
    • High-level understanding of Pharma or life sciences manufacturing processes, cGMP practices, regulatory health authority CMC requirements
    • Experience with federal subsidy programs and government regulations
    • Strong communication skills, with the ability to effectively collaborate and build relationships with stakeholders at all levels
    • A highly motivated self-starter, capable of hitting the ground running and excelling in a high growth, fast-paced and expanding business environment
    • In-depth knowledge of project management methodologies, tools, and software
    • Develops and maintains excellent customer satisfaction levels with internal and external audiences

    Education Requirements  

    • Bachelor's degree in a relevant field (such as Business Administration, Engineering, or Project Management)
    • PMP certification preferred

Gastonia is the largest city in and county seat of Gaston County, North Carolina, United States. It is also the second largest satellite city of the Charlotte area, behind Concord. The population was 71,741 at the 2010 Census. In 2016, the population had increased to 75,536. Gastonia is the 13th largest city in North Carolina. It is part of the Charlotte metropolitan area, officially designated the Charlotte Metropolitan Statistical Area (MSA).
